spavin in Italian
spavin in Italian is giarda, giardo, giardone.
spavin in Italian
giarda
(countable) A bony swelling which develops in a horse's leg where the shank and splint bone meet, caused by inflammation of the cartilage connecting those bones; also, a similar swelling caused by inflammation of the hock bones.
